A car of mass 'm' moves on a banked road having radius 'r' and banking angle $\theta $. To avoid slipping from banked road, the maximum permissible speed of the car is ${v_0}$. The coefficient of friction $\mu$ between the wheels of the car and the banked road is
Select the correct option:
A
$\mu = \frac{{v_o^2 - rg\tan \theta }}{{rg + v_o^2\tan \theta }}$
B
$\mu = \frac{{v_o^2 + rg\tan \theta }}{{rg - v_o^2\tan \theta }}$
C
$\mu = \frac{{v_o^2 - rg\tan \theta }}{{rg - v_o^2\tan \theta }}$
D
$\mu = \frac{{v_o^2 + rg\tan \theta }}{{rg + v_o^2\tan \theta }}$
